Summary

Sometimes it is a cherished knitted item that starts a story, sometimes the quest for another skein of the perfect yarn, sometimes the way knitting is worked into a memorythere is a reason that a yarn might be a tale or a thread, drawing us along as these knitters do with their stories of the knitters art. Raveling or unraveling, knitters such as Lily Chin, Betty Christiansen, Teva Durham, Clara Parkes, Caroline Herzog, and Lela Nargi take us into their confidence, sharing with us the whimsy, the insights, and simple pleasure that the age-old craft of knitting has brought into their livesand now ours.

Author Biography

Lela Nargi is a writer and knitter who lives in Vermont. She is the author of Knitting Lessons: Tales from the Knitting Path and Around the Table:  Women on Food, Cooking, Nourishment, Love . . . and the Mothers Who Dished It Up for Them.
